How they compare

Guinea currently reports 87.4% against 79.9% in Sudan, a difference of 7.5%.

That makes Guinea's figure about 1.1 times Sudan's.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Guinea ahead.

Guinea ranks 14th and Sudan ranks 17th of 210 countries.

Guinea has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Guinea Sudan Difference Ahead
2000s 61.3% 36.7% 24.5% Guinea
2010s 69.6% 69.1% 0.5% Guinea
2020s 74.2% 63.3% 10.8% Guinea

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The share of electricity production from hydroelectric sources of total electricity production. Sources of electricity refer to the inputs used to generate electricity. Hydropower refers to electricity produced by hydroelectric power plants.
